New Evidence That There Are No Significant Differences Between Male and Female Brains.

The structure and function of the human brain have long been at the center of scientific research. Different parts of the brain, such as the amygdala, play a crucial role in our emotional responses and social behavior. The amygdala is an almond-shaped structure that is important for processing fear, joy, and other emotions. The study of the sexual dimensions of the brain and the differences between brain regions contributes not only to the understanding of neurobiological sciences but also to the social and psychological aspects. Recent research sheds new light on the fact that the differences in the brain between men and women are much smaller than previously thought.

For a long time, the scientific community believed that certain parts of the male brain, such as the amygdala, were significantly larger than those of females. This assumption spread particularly based on early animal experiments and the first MRI scans. However, newer studies are questioning this view and also refining our knowledge about the gender differences in the size of the amygdala.

The Role of the Amygdala in Emotions

The amygdala is located deep within the human brain, in the middle part of the temporal lobe, and plays a key role in emotional reactions. This area of the brain is responsible for processing fear, joy, aggression, and other emotions that directly impact our social interactions. The amygdala becomes more active in stressful situations, thus helping to trigger the reactions necessary for survival.

Recent research has revealed that the gender differences in the amygdala are not as pronounced as previously assumed. Researchers thoroughly examined fifty-eight studies that compared the size of the amygdala in healthy men and women. The results showed that the male amygdala is indeed 10% larger, but this difference is mainly attributable to the overall larger body size of men. When the size of the amygdala is adjusted for body size, the gender differences are statistically insignificant.
